**Position Summary:**

We are currently seeking per diem Family Peer Specialists in Onondaga County and/or Oswego Counties. The Family Peer Specialist performs functions relevant to providing peer services to our families receiving Children and Family Treatment and Support Services (CFTSS).

**Job Responsibilities:**

* Implements treatment goals through the use of individual and group modalities in both the home and in the community.

* Provides support, advocacy, community connection and education relevant to individual family/caregiver/child needs in accordance with the approved treatment or service plan.

* Introduces and connect families to community activities that are cultural, educational or recreational and consistent with each familys income to ensure opportunity to continue post-Waiver.

* Participates in CCSS program activities as needed.

**Qualifications:**

* Must be at least 18 years of age.

* High school education or equivalent required.

* Must be a parent or caregiver of a child with a history of emotional and/or behavioral problems (parent or caregiver is defined by OMH as a parent, foster parent or other family member with direct responsibility for the care of a child with a diagnosis of emotional disturbance.) or complex medical needs.

* Must be cleared by the State Child Abuse Registry and must complete fingerprinting clearance.

* Completion of OMH approved training curriculum.

* Must have or be willing to work toward Family Peer Advocate credentialing.
